Here's some news from Bluffton Middle School about the coming school year.
Registration for 2016-2017 school year will take place on Friday, Aug. 19, and Monday, Aug. 22 from 8 a.m. to noon and again from 1 to 3 p.m. A mailing went out on Thursday, Aug. 11 with information regarding those days. First day of classes is Monday, Aug. 29.
6th Grade Orientation
There will be a 6th grade orientation for all in-coming sixth grade students and their parents on Thursday, Aug. 25th from 6-7 p.m. in the Middle School cafetorium.
Bluffton Family Recreation, 2015 Snider Road, Bluffton, now offers classes three a week through the Healthway SilverSneakers Fitness program, according to Joseph Beagle of BFR.
The program is for older adults and involves regular physical activity.
Each class session lasts between 45 and 60 minutes held on Mondays, Wednesdays and Fridays at 9:45 a.m. at BFR. The Monday class is a new option in the program.
